Wycliffe

 
 
 
Jhn 9:1
 
And Jhesus passynge, seiy a man blynd fro the birthe.  
 
Jhn 9:2
 
And hise disciplis axiden hym, Maistir, what synnede this man, or hise eldris, that he schulde be borun blynd?  
 
Jhn 9:3
 
Jhesus answeride, Nether this man synnede, nether hise eldris; but that the werkis of God be schewid in hym.  
 
Jhn 9:4
 
It bihoueth me to worche the werkis of hym that sente me, as longe as the dai is; the nyyt schal come, whanne no man may worche.  
 
Jhn 9:5
 
As longe as Y am in the world, Y am the liyt of the world.  
 
Jhn 9:6
 
Whanne he hadde seid these thingis, he spette in to the erthe, and made cley of the spotil, and anoyntide the cley on hise iyen,  
 
Jhn 9:7
 
and seide to hym, Go, and be thou waisschun in the watir of Siloe, that is to seie, Sent. Thanne he wente, and waisschide, and cam seynge.  
 
Jhn 9:8
 
And so neiyboris, and thei that hadden seyn him bifor, for he was a beggere, seiden, Whether this is not he, that sat, and beggide?  
 
Jhn 9:9
 
Othere men seiden, That this it is; othere men seyden, Nai, but he is lijc hym.  
 
Jhn 9:10
 
But he seide, That Y am. Therfor thei seiden to hym, Hou ben thin iyen openyd?  
 
Jhn 9:11
 
He answerde, Thilke man, that is seid Jhesus, made clei, and anoyntide myn iyen, and seide to me, Go thou to the watre of Siloe, and wassche; and Y wente, and wasschide, and say.  
 
Jhn 9:12
 
And thei seiden to hym, Where is he? He seide, Y woot not.  
 
Jhn 9:13
 
Thei leden hym that was blynd to the Farisees.  
 
Jhn 9:14
 
And it was sabat, whanne Jhesus made cley, and openyde hise iyen.  
 
Jhn 9:15
 
Eft the Farisees axiden hym, hou he hadde seyn. And he seide to hem, He leide to me cley on the iyen; and Y wasschide, and Y se.  
 
Jhn 9:16
 
Therfor summe of the Fariseis seiden, This man is not of God, that kepith not the sabat. Othere men seiden, Hou may a synful man do these signes. And strijf was among hem.  
 
Jhn 9:17
 
Therfor thei seien eftsoone to the blynd man, What seist thou of hym, that openyde thin iyen? And he seide, That he is a prophete.  
 
Jhn 9:18
 
Therfor Jewis bileueden not of hym, that he was blynd, and hadde seyn, til thei clepiden his fadir and modir, that hadde seyn.  
 
Jhn 9:19
 
And thei axiden hem, and seiden, Is this youre sone, which ye seien was borun blynd? hou thanne seeth he now?  
 
Jhn 9:20
 
His fadir and modir answeriden to hem, and seiden, We witen, that this is oure sone, and that he was borun blynd;  
 
Jhn 9:21
 
but hou he seeth now, we witen neuer, or who openyde hise iyen, we witen nere; axe ye hym, he hath age, speke he of hym silf.  
 
Jhn 9:22
 
His fader and modir seiden these thingis, for thei dredden the Jewis; for thanne the Jewis hadden conspirid, that if ony man knoulechide hym Crist, he schulde be don out of the synagoge.  
 
Jhn 9:23
 
Therfor his fadir and modir seiden, That he hath age, axe ye hym.  
 
Jhn 9:24
 
Therfor eftsoone thei clepiden the man, that was blynd, and seiden to hym, Yyue thou glorie to God; we witen, that this man is a synnere.  
 
Jhn 9:25
 
Thanne he seide, If he is a synnere, Y woot neuer; o thing Y woot, that whanne Y was blynd, now Y se.  
 
Jhn 9:26
 
Therfor thei seiden to hym, What dide he to thee? hou openyde he thin iyen?  
 
Jhn 9:27
 
He answerde to hem, Y seide to you now, and ye herden; what wolen ye eftsoone here? whether ye wolen be maad hise discyplis?  
 
Jhn 9:28
 
Therfor thei cursiden hym, and seiden, Be thou his disciple; we ben disciplis of Moises.  
 
Jhn 9:29
 
We witen, that God spak to Moises; but we knowen not this, of whennus he is.  
 
Jhn 9:30
 
Thilke man answeride, and seide to hem, For in this is a wondurful thing, that ye witen not, of whennus he is, and he hath openyd myn iyen.  
 
Jhn 9:31
 
And we witen, that God herith not synful men, but if ony `man is worschypere of God, and doith his wille, he herith hym.  
 
Jhn 9:32
 
Fro the world it is not herd, that ony man openyde the iyen of a blynd borun man; but this were of God,  
 
Jhn 9:33
 
he myyt not do ony thing.  
 
Jhn 9:34
 
Thei answeriden, and seiden to hym, Thou art al borun in synnes, and techist thou vs? And thei putten hym out.  
 
Jhn 9:35
 
Jhesus herd, that thei hadden putte hym out; and whanne he hadde founde hym, he seide to hym, Bileuest thou in the sone of God?  
 
Jhn 9:36
 
He answerde, and seide, Lord, who is he, that Y bileue in hym?  
 
Jhn 9:37
 
And Jhesus seide to hym, And thou hast seyn him, and he it is, that spekith with thee.  
 
Jhn 9:38
 
And he seide, Lord, Y byleue. And he felle doun, and worschipide hym.  
 
Jhn 9:39
 
Therfore Jhesus seide to hym, Y cam in to this world, `in to doom, that thei that seen not, see, and thei that seen, be maad blynde.  
 
Jhn 9:40
 
And summe of the Faryseis herden, that weren with hym, and thei seiden to hym, Whether we ben blynde?  
 
Jhn 9:41
 
Jhesus seide to hem, If ye weren blynde, ye schulden not haue synne; but now ye seien, That we seen, youre synne dwellith stille.
